Patent number: 11966717Abstract: A (controller area network) CAN filter combining method and a CNA controller are provided. The CAN filter includes a special filter and one or more common filters. The method includes: initializing a mask code and at least two filter codes of the special filter, acquiring a first total number of the filter codes in the special filter and a second total number of the common filters, acquiring mask codes and filter codes of the common filters, and adjusting the mask code and the filter codes of the special filter on the basis of the first total number, the second total number, and the mask codes and the filtering codes of all of the common filters. The method reduces the load of a processor, and prevents the CAN controller from processing a large amount of irrelevant data, thereby accelerating communications.Type: GrantFiled: February 22, 2022Date of Patent: April 23, 2024Assignee: AUTEL INTELLIGENT TECHNOLOGY CORP., LTD.Inventor: Chu Jiang

Patent number: 11928068Abstract: Embodiments of the present invention relate to the technical field of oscilloscopes and disclose a method and an apparatus for decoding an oscilloscope signal and an oscilloscope. The method includes: obtaining a voltage signal; converting the voltage signal into a digital signal; determining whether the digital signal matches a decoding protocol; and if so, decoding the digital signal according to the decoding protocol, and outputting decoding result information. In the embodiments, the digital signal is decoded according to the decoding protocol, to generate the decoding result information without relying on a hardware device for decoding, so that when a new protocol is used for decoding, decoding compatibility may be improved without changes in hardware.Type: GrantFiled: July 1, 2020Date of Patent: March 12, 2024Assignee: AUTEL INTELLIGENT TECHNOLOGY CORP., LTD.Inventors: Liangliang Yang, Xianchong Zhou

Publication number: 20240054091Abstract: Embodiments of the present invention relate to the technical field of vehicle detection, and disclose an automatic construction method and apparatus for an automobile bus topology map. The method includes; acquiring automobile bus data and electronic control unit data; performing bus layout according to the automobile bus data and the electronic control unit data, and constructing an automobile bus topology map framework; and performing layout on an electronic control unit according to the automobile bus topology map framework to generate an automobile bus topology map. By means of the method, personalized bus layout can be supported, a complex bus relationship can be supported, more vehicle model coverage can be supported while the accuracy of the topology map is maintained, and the development difficulty of diagnostic tools can be reduced.Type: ApplicationFiled: December 13, 2021Publication date: February 15, 2024Applicant: Autel Intelligent Technology Corp., Ltd.Inventor: Weilin WANG
